首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React原生onScrollBeginDrag对滚动响应不是很好

React原生的onScrollBeginDrag对滚动响应不是很好是因为React的事件系统在处理滚动事件时存在一些性能上的限制。当页面中存在大量的滚动元素时,React的事件系统可能会出现性能瓶颈,导致滚动响应不够流畅。

为了解决这个问题,可以考虑使用第三方库来优化滚动性能,例如react-virtualized或react-window。这些库使用了虚拟滚动的技术,只渲染可见区域的内容,大大减少了DOM操作和重绘的次数,提高了滚动的性能和响应速度。

虚拟滚动适用于需要展示大量数据的场景,比如聊天记录、日志列表等。通过使用虚拟滚动,可以避免渲染大量的DOM节点,减少内存占用和页面加载时间。

对于React开发者来说,推荐使用腾讯云的云开发服务。云开发提供了一站式的云端开发解决方案,包括前端开发、后端开发、数据库、存储等功能。通过云开发,开发者可以快速搭建应用,无需关注服务器运维和基础设施搭建。

腾讯云云开发产品介绍链接:https://cloud.tencent.com/product/tcb

总结:React原生的onScrollBeginDrag对滚动响应不是很好,可以通过使用第三方库来优化滚动性能,如react-virtualized或react-window。对于React开发者,推荐使用腾讯云的云开发服务,提供一站式的云端开发解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券